This one star review is not due to the therapy itself, which was fine, though it turned out it would not fix the underlying issue in my shoulder. Rather, it is regarding their unethical billing practices. They overcharged so much through my insurance for standard PT appointments that even after my insurance covered roughly fifty percent I was still billed for more than if I would have just paid for the appointments out of pocket without using insurance. They also made no communication regarding this billing practice and when I called their outsourced billing service they had no answers and were of no help at all. Do not support this business. To be more specific, the out-of-pocket listed cost for a normal PT appt according to their own website is $140. For this same appt, they billed my insurance $315, which resulted in my owing $148 after insurance reduced the $315 by $167. This is at best highly unethical and at worst illegal. Regarding your response that does not address the actual issue, the fact that I had not reached my insurance deductible is beside the point if you are charging $140 out of pocket and billing insurance $315 for the same service.
